About Midwest All Perennial Wildflower Seed Mix

15 Varieties

If you are dwelling in the Midwest and are looking for a low-maintenance flower mix that will last multiple seasons, look no further than our Midwest All Perennial Wildflower Mix. This mix contains 15 species of perennial flowers that are easy to grow and sure to beckon the pollinators to your yard.

What to Expect: As with most perennials, the first season you plant the All Perennial Wildflower Mix you’ll see a handful of blooms, not all the blooms. This is normal! Perennial varieties usually show limited germination in their first season after planting, but will bloom to their full potential in the following growing season.

Mix Contents 100% Perennial: New England Aster Seeds (Aster novae-angliae), Hyssop Seeds - Blue Giant (Agastache foeniculum), Daisy Seeds - Shasta (Chrysanthemum maximum), Lance-Leaf Coreopsis Seeds (Coreopsis lanceolata), Clover Seeds - Purple Prairie (Dalea purpurea), Illinois bundleflower (Desmanthus illinoensis), Purple Coneflower Seeds (Echinacea) (Echinacea purpurea), Blanket Flower Seeds (Gaillardia aristata), Sunflower Seeds - Ox Eye (Heliopsis helianthonides), Gayfeather / Blazing Star Seeds (Liatris spicata), Perennial Blue Flax Seeds (Linum perenne lewisii), Wild Perennial Lupine Seeds (Lupinus perennis), Evening Primrose Seeds (Oenothera biennis), Prairie Coneflower - Yellow (Ratibida columnifera), Mexican Hat Seeds - Red (Ratibida columnifera), Black Eyed Susan Seeds (Rudbeckia hirta),

Planting Information

Planting Midwest All Perennial Wildflower Seed Mix

Planting Season Fall, Spring
Sowing Method Direct Sow
Light Requirement Full Sun
Planting Depth 1/2 inch
Plant Spacing 2-4 grams per 10 sq ft
Plant Height 25+ inches
Water Needs Average
Hardiness Zones 3, 4, 5, 6, 7, 8, 9, 10
